Winter Vacation: Essential Things to Carry

While going for a vacation, it is always advisable to pack light. However, when you go for a winter vacation it is always likely that you might have to carry some extra warm clothes to keep yourself warm and safe from the extreme weather. The challenge is that you cannot carry lot of luggage, but need to accommodate everything in a single bag as per the specifications of the airlines you are to travel.

Especially during winters, one needs to be very tricky while packing and it is always a sensible idea to bring with you versatile items that preferably can be used for multiple purposes.

Here is a list of essential items that you need to carry along with you, while going for a winter vacation.

lipstickVaseline and Lipstick: During winters your skin and lips need special care. Therefore always carry Vaseline and a lipstick of natural shade. For winter, your face, hands, lips all needs moisture. If you are traveling for a few days only you can use a small Vaseline jar. Apply Vaseline on your lips to prevent chapping and can use it as body lotion or hands and legs moisturizer too. You can even use Vaseline on the face to keep off your skin from drying.

Thermal Inner wear: You also need to be very careful about keeping yourself warm. That is why it is essential to keep thermal clothes to keep yourself warm which you can wear inside your shirt. This will help you to lock the body heat. Carry at least two pairs and wash them between each wear. Or if you have no time for laundry, then bring a set for each day of your trip.

Your Jeans: Carry jeans made of wool or a thick, warm material. If you intend to engage in winter sports, get the necessary pants for your sport.

jacketWarm jackets: The fur jacket might take lot of space in the bag but you need to carry it because in colder places these nothing can be better than fur jackets to keep you warm.

A pair of thick heeled boots: Now that you have packed warm clothes, the next thing you need to take care of is your feet. Your feet need to be protected by thick soles from the snow or ice beneath or you will shiver like anything. So, always carry a thick heeled boots to keep your feet warm.

After packing all these essential items, we would suggest you to choose a vacation bag that is not too heavy for you so that it would not be hard for you to bring while you are in the airport. If possible try to make sure that your things fit enough on your luggage. To avoid rush, it is very important to pack ahead of time. This can prevent you on forgetting things to bring. Lake Tahoe, Nevada: Winters always reminds of Skiing, especially during the Christmas season. If you are a winter sports aficionado, a Skiing vacation during the Christmas can be a better idea. One of the best place for winter skiing is Lake Tahoe in Nevada.  During winter the lake freezes and the pristine snow makes it an attractive place for Ski lovers. The ski resorts open up and welcome skiers from all over the world. You need not be an expert in skiing, because other than skiing; Lake Tahoe has lot many things to offer. You can enjoy special Christmas lunches laid out for the snow revelers, and savor various cuisines, including lobster bisques, chocolate tortes and  smoked or grilled salmon. Other than the food, you can also enjoy the exquisite beauty of this frozen lake.

San Diego, California: Another interesting place to spend your Christmas is San Diego, California. You can visualize in San Deigo’s coast rare sights of gray whales that migrate each year from the Bering Sea to Baja California. Especially during December you will find whales in schools as many as 25,000 swimming on the San Diego coast. You can board a catamaran from the shore to drive you to the mid-ocean for a day, two days, or even up to a fortnight to have a better view. So, prepare for an exotic Christmas Eve—partying  on board with  porpoises, dolphins, sharks, turtles, exotic birds and, of course, some gray whales around. Isn’t it an exciting idea?

Disneyland, Orlando: If you are planning your Christmas vacation with children, then Disneyland has a lot of activities to offer. It becomes a fairyland during Christmas with extra special decorations all across the park and its hotels. With amazing lights decorating Sleeping Beauty’s Castle and 60 foot Christmas tree at the end of the Main Street, the city looks brilliant. Your kids will enjoy the joyrides which are redecorated at Christmas, the seasonal changes to the Haunted House. Another must see in Disneyland during Christmas is the Christmas Fantasy Parade and the West Pole, which is set up in Frontierland. The West Pole features a getaway for Santa so that he can unwind before his big day. So, don’t get confused—you can give the best Christmas gift to your family by spending your holidays here.
